#c7024c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7024c is composed of 78% red, 0.8%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99% magenta, 61.8%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39.4%. #c7024c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0498 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#c7024c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c7024c has RGB values of R:199, G:2,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.62,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13042252.

Hex triplet c7024c #c7024c
RGB Decimal 199, 2, 76 rgb(199,2,76)
RGB Percent 78, 0.8, 29.8 rgb(78%,0.8%,29.8%)
CMYK 0, 99, 62, 22
HSL 337.5°, 98, 39.4 hsl(337.5,98%,39.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 337.5°, 99, 78
Web Safe cc0033 #cc0033
CIE-LAB 42.324, 68.453, 16.859
XYZ 24.881, 12.71, 7.98
xyY 0.546, 0.279, 12.71
CIE-LCH 42.324, 70.499, 13.836
CIE-LUV 42.324, 119.802, 5.141
Hunter-Lab 35.652, 62.181, 11.685
Binary 11000111, 00000010, 01001100

Shades and Tints of #c7024c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050002 is the darkest color, while #fff0f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7024c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a5f63 is the less saturated color, while #c7024c is the most saturated one.
